Designing accessible curb ramps requires understanding the exact topography of the existing landing. Integrated Street View allows the designer to see the real-world condition of the corner—is there a fire hydrant? Is the existing ramp cracked? Instead of showing a dry set of black-and-white linework, engineers can present their AutoCAD design overlaid onto the Street View image. The client can see a proposed median drawn directly onto the photograph of their main street. This drastically reduces misinterpretation and speeds up approvals.
